The Spark Plug: A Closer Look

A spark plug is essentially an electrical switch that creates a spark within the engine’s combustion chamber. This spark ignites the air-fuel mixture, causing a controlled explosion that drives the pistons and ultimately powers the wheels. Composed of a central electrode, a ground electrode, an insulator, and a threaded shell, the spark plug’s design is engineered for precision and durability.

How a Spark Plug Works

The spark plug’s operation hinges on the principle of electrical discharge. When the ignition system sends a high-voltage current to the spark plug, it jumps the gap between the central and ground electrodes. This electrical arc generates intense heat, igniting the compressed air-fuel mixture in the combustion chamber.

The spark plug’s design is crucial to its function. The central electrode, typically made of a durable metal like platinum or iridium, conducts the high-voltage current. The ground electrode, connected to the engine block, provides a return path for the current. The insulator, a ceramic material, prevents the current from leaking to the engine block, ensuring a focused spark.

Types of Spark Plugs

Spark plugs come in various types, each designed for specific engine applications. Some common types include:

  • Copper Core Spark Plugs: These are the most affordable type, featuring a copper core for efficient heat dissipation. They are suitable for basic engines but may require more frequent replacement.
  • Platinum Spark Plugs: Platinum electrodes offer superior durability and longevity, reducing wear and tear. They are ideal for high-performance engines and provide improved fuel efficiency.
  • Iridium Spark Plugs: Iridium, even harder than platinum, delivers exceptional wear resistance and spark longevity. These plugs are often used in high-performance and turbocharged engines.

The Spark Plug’s Role Beyond Starting

While the spark plug’s primary function is to initiate combustion, its role extends far beyond simply getting the engine started.

Fuel Efficiency and Performance

A properly functioning spark plug contributes significantly to fuel efficiency and engine performance. When the spark is strong and consistent, the air-fuel mixture ignites efficiently, maximizing power output and minimizing wasted fuel.

A worn-out or fouled spark plug can lead to misfires, incomplete combustion, and reduced engine performance. This can result in decreased fuel economy, sluggish acceleration, and rough idling. (See Also: How Often Spark Plug Replacement? Ultimate Guide)

Engine Longevity

Spark plugs play a vital role in protecting the engine from damage. By ensuring a clean and efficient combustion process, they prevent the buildup of harmful deposits that can lead to engine wear and tear.

A fouled spark plug can cause excessive heat buildup in the combustion chamber, potentially damaging the piston rings, cylinder walls, and other engine components.

Signs of a Failing Spark Plug

Recognizing the signs of a failing spark plug can help prevent engine damage and ensure optimal performance. Some common indicators include:

  • Difficulty Starting: A weak spark can make it harder to start the engine, especially in cold weather.
  • Engine Misfires: Misfires, characterized by a sputtering or jerking sensation, indicate that the spark plug is not igniting the air-fuel mixture properly.
  • Rough Idling: An uneven or rough idle can be a sign of a faulty spark plug.
  • Decreased Fuel Economy: If your car is consuming more fuel than usual, a worn-out spark plug could be the culprit.
  • Reduced Power Output: A failing spark plug can lead to a noticeable decrease in acceleration and overall power.

Maintaining Spark Plugs for Optimal Performance

Proper maintenance is essential to ensure your spark plugs function at their best.

Regular Inspection and Replacement

Consult your vehicle’s owner’s manual for the recommended spark plug replacement interval. Typically, spark plugs should be replaced every 30,000 to 100,000 miles, depending on the type of plug and driving conditions.

Regularly inspect your spark plugs for signs of wear, such as electrode erosion, fouling, or cracking. If you notice any damage, replace the spark plugs immediately.

Proper Gap Setting

The gap between the central and ground electrodes is crucial for proper spark generation. The correct gap setting is specified in your vehicle’s owner’s manual. (See Also: Can I Drive with a Bad Spark Plug? – Sparking Trouble Ahead)

Use a spark plug gap gauge to measure and adjust the gap as needed. Incorrect gap settings can lead to misfires, reduced performance, and premature spark plug wear.

Clean Spark Plugs

Spark plugs can become fouled by deposits of carbon, oil, or other contaminants.

If your spark plugs are fouled, clean them carefully using a wire brush or a specialized spark plug cleaner. Avoid using abrasive cleaners that can damage the electrode surfaces.
